って(かん)Kind of thing, Kind of vibe, Kind of feeling

Structure

Phrase + って(かん)

Details

    About って感じ

    って(かん)じ is a casual phrase which is used to say that something 'feels like' or has the 'vibe' of something. It is made up of the casual quotation marker って and the noun (かん)じ, meaning 'feeling'. Similar to ending a sentence with '...kind of thing', って(かん)じ tends to soften a statement and make it sound more indirect.

    As this phrase uses the quotation marker って, grammatically, it can follow any type of word or phrase.

    って(かん)じ is frequently used to wrap up a loose train of thought. A speaker may explain a situation and then add って(かん)じ to summarize the general gist or atmosphere of what they just said.

    Caution

    って(かん)じ is a casual spoken phrase. In written or more formal contexts it can sound too vague, and as if the speaker's thoughts are not well formed.

    Examples

    --:--

    • あの(くも)(なつ)って(かん)

      Those clouds have a summer kind of vibe!

      • ジェシーはアメリカ(じん)って(かん)(ひと)だ。

        Jesse is a person with an American kind of vibe.

        • (いま)はお(こめ)()べたいって(かん)なの。

          Right now, I have an 'I want to eat rice' kind of feeling.

          • 今月(こんげつ)全然(ぜんぜん)(かね)がないって(かん)大変(たいへん)

            It's tough because it's an 'I have absolutely no money this month either' kind of situation. (Feeling)

            • このカバンは(かる)くて()ちやすいって(かん)人気(にんき)だよ!

              This bag is popular for its 'light and easy to carry' kind of vibe!
